Translation guide
A conservatory can refer to a glass-enclosed room for plants, a school for music or arts, or a greenhouse. This guide helps learners express these distinct meanings naturally in Japanese.
A room with glass walls and roof, attached to a house, used as a living space or for plants.
An institution for education in music, dance, or drama.
A structure with glass walls and roof for cultivating plants, often separate from a house.
The English word 'conservatory' covers several distinct concepts. Using a direct loanword like コンサバトリー may not be understood. Always choose the term that matches the specific meaning: サンルーム for a sunroom, 音楽学校 for a music school, and 温室 for a greenhouse.
The most common and natural term for a glass-enclosed room attached to a house, used as a living space or for enjoying sunlight.
サンルームでお茶を飲みましょう。
Let's have tea in the conservatory.
Literally 'greenhouse', but can refer to a conservatory attached to a house, especially when used for growing plants. May sound more like a dedicated plant room.
家の温室で蘭を育てています。
I grow orchids in the conservatory at home.
A direct loanword from English, sometimes used in architectural contexts, but not widely understood. Best avoided in everyday conversation.
この家にはコンサバトリーが付いています。
This house comes with a conservatory.
The standard term for a music school. Use this for general references to a conservatory as a music institution.
彼女は音楽学校でピアノを学んでいます。
She is studying piano at the conservatory.
Refers to an arts university, which may include music, fine arts, and performing arts. Suitable when the conservatory is a higher education institution.
彼は芸術大学で作曲を専攻しています。
He is majoring in composition at the conservatory.
A loanword from French, used specifically for prestigious music conservatories like the Paris Conservatoire. Rare and context-specific.
彼はパリのコンセルヴァトワールで学んだ。
He studied at the Paris Conservatory.
The standard word for a greenhouse. Use this when referring to a structure for growing plants, whether commercial or private.
温室でトマトを栽培しています。
I grow tomatoes in the conservatory.
Specifically a plastic greenhouse, often used in agriculture. Not glass, but commonly seen in Japan.
農家のビニールハウスでいちご狩りをしました。
We went strawberry picking in the conservatory (plastic greenhouse).
